The Penn State men's soccer team has brought in Jason Mims as an assistant coach and will retain Isang Jacob as an assistant for a second year, the Penn State athletic department announced Tuesday in a press release. Updated 4:01 PM

Penn State has hired Bob Warming, formerly of Creighton University, as its new men's soccer coach, Penn State announced in a press release Monday morning. Updated 10:32 AM
